GPT stands for Generative Pre trained Transformer.
It is a type of artificial intelligence model designed to generate human-like text by learning patterns from large amounts of data. GPT models are trained in advance on massive datasets and can then produce responses, write content, answer questions, and carry out conversations in a natural way.

Understanding the Meaning of GPT
The abbreviation GPT is made up of three important parts, each describing how the technology works.
Generative
This means the model can create or generate content. It does not just copy existing text. Instead, it produces new sentences, paragraphs, and ideas based on what it has learned.
For example, GPT can:
- Write essays
- Create stories
- Answer questions
- Summarize information
- Generate emails or reports
Pre trained
Pre trained means the model is trained in advance before being used by the public. It learns from a huge amount of text data such as books, articles, websites, and more.
This training helps the model understand:
- Grammar
- Language structure
- Facts and general knowledge
- Context and meaning
Once pre training is complete, the model can be used for different tasks without needing to be trained again from scratch.
Transformer
A transformer is a special type of machine learning architecture. It helps the model understand relationships between words in a sentence, even if they are far apart.
This is what allows GPT to:
- Understand context
- Keep conversations coherent
- Generate fluent and natural responses
Transformers are the core technology that makes modern AI language models so powerful.
How GPT Works in Simple Terms
To understand GPT easily, think of it like a very advanced prediction system.
When you type a sentence, GPT:
- Looks at the words you wrote
- Predicts what comes next based on patterns it has learned
- Builds a response word by word
It does not think like a human, but it is extremely good at recognizing patterns in language.
Step by Step Process
- You enter a prompt or question
- The model analyzes your input
- It searches learned patterns from training data
- It predicts the most suitable next words
- It generates a complete response
This process happens in seconds, which is why GPT feels like a real conversation.

Limitations of GPT
Despite its power, GPT also has limitations.
No Real Understanding
It does not truly understand meaning like humans do. It works based on patterns.
Possible Errors
Sometimes GPT can generate incorrect or outdated information.
Context Limits
Very long or complex conversations may reduce accuracy.
Dependence on Training Data
It can only work based on what it has been trained on.

Common Misunderstandings About GPT
Many people have misconceptions about GPT technology.
It is not conscious
GPT does not think or feel emotions.
It does not browse the internet in real time
Unless connected to external tools, it relies on trained data.
It is not always correct
It can make mistakes and should not be treated as an absolute source of truth.
